Bollywood superstar Aamir Khan has launched a brand-new YouTube channel under his production banner, Aamir Khan Productions, titled “Aamir Khan Talkies”. The channel is set to allow fans an intimate look at the art of filmmaking through rare behind-the-scenes moments, exclusive interviews, and untold stories from some of Indian cinema’s most beloved films.

Tollywood star Allu Arjun has secured regular bail following the “Pushpa 2” stampede tragedy. The incident claimed a woman’s life, while her eight-year-old son has still been receiving treatment at KIMS Hospital. Meanwhile, the Ramgopalpet Police Station in Hyderabad has issued a new directive to the actor, advising him to maintain discretion regarding his visit to the injured child to prevent any disruption to public order.

In a recent revelation that has sparked intrigue amongst Bollywood enthusiasts, filmmaker Kiran Rao, who was previously married to superstar Aamir Khan, shed light on the origins of their relationship. Rao disclosed that, contrary to popular belief, their romantic involvement did not commence during the filming of the iconic movie "Lagaan". Instead, it blossomed post-Aamir's divorce from his first wife, Reena Dutta.
